Council Celebrates Sporting Excellence at NMD Sports Awards
Newry, Mourne and Down District Council, in partnership with the Sports Association Newry, Down and South Armagh (SANDSA), welcomed over 300 guests to the Slieve Donard Hotel, Newcastle on Friday 20 March for the prestigious NMD Sports Awards, which celebrate sporting achievements in 2025.
The annual celebration shines a spotlight on the remarkable achievements of athletes, teams and individuals who have made a significant impact on sport across the district over the past year. The event also recognises the invaluable contribution of coaches, volunteers and mentors whose dedication helps sustain and grow a vibrant local sporting community while encouraging active, healthy lifestyles throughout the district.
The evening was hosted by sports presenter Thomas Niblock and included a panel discussion with participants from the PARS (Physical Activity Referral Scheme) and Cardiac Rehabilitation programmes. Panel members spoke about their journey, having joined the programmes to improve their health and how they are now preparing to take on the upcoming Belfast Marathon.

The winners of this year’s NMD Sports Awards for 2025 in association with SANDSA
Sports Volunteer of the Year 2025: Darran McQuoid - Drumaness Mills FC
Sports Coach of the Year 2025: Shannon Connor - Dundrum Coastal Rowing Club
Sportsperson/Team of the Year with Disability 2025: Tom Williamson – Down Triathlon Club
Junior Sportsperson of the Year 2025: Rachael Carvill - Taekwondo
Junior Club Team of the Year 2025: Dundrum Coastal Rowing Club
Senior Team of the Year 2025: Warrenpoint Golf Club - All-Ireland Barton Shield Team
Senior Sportsperson of the Year 2025: Darrel Wilson – Archery
Lifetime Services to Sport: Presented to Nicola Henry who received it on behalf of her late father, Rory Friel.
